The smell is called Indole.

Indole is a naturally occurring aromatic compound that: Smells mothball-like, floral, or fecal depending on concentration Is found in jasmine flowers (in tiny amounts) Is also present in coal tar and some biological processes Chemically, DMT is a tryptamine, and tryptamines are structurally related to indole — which is why that sharp “new shoes / mothballs / burnt plastic” smell shows up.

One of the things I had to learn was to simply slow down. Every time I went for a run I always hit a wall at a very small incline about 1 mile from my home. Once I mastered running and breathing more smoothly I blew right through my wall and kept going. If you cannot talk while you are jogging, you are moving too fast. It doesn't matter how slow you run. Run at works for you. Nobody is out there judging you.

Download a program called C25K (Couch to 5K), slap on some good tempo music and go run. It's an easy program to use. It recommends 3 runs a week but I simply ran it at my own pace. Usually 2 runs a week when things got beyond 2K. Just keep increasing the pace each run.
